The document discusses the key factors that influence demand: 1) real income, where demand increases for normal goods as income rises but decreases for inferior goods, 2) prices, where as the price of a good rises the quantity demanded falls according to the law of demand, and 3) tastes, expectations, the number of buyers in the market, and non-price factors like population growth can all shift the demand curve to impact the quantity of a good demanded at each price point.
